First CKS green Crack is horrible for yielding extract. No joke I ran the same stain from the same breeder in my fist two journals of 2019. It will make a very nice extraction but don’t expect par.
The flowers r huge and it is a very delicious smoke in flower form. I was pulling 4 +lbs out of my 8 buckets.
They also love cal more the most so keep an eye out for cal early on in veg. If you notice even one small spot in veg take notice and make changes because it will get disgusting in flower by week 4.
Love the GG4 your adding to your lineup and I will watch closely as I may get some going sooner than later.
Babes looks healthy if you’re going to do any work on her you may want to do it now because she’s making flowers. A little air flow around the bottom would not go a miss. I bet if you stuck a small RH probe 6inches up from the clay pebbles between the leaves it would read 90 +%.
Watch for black mould at the base of the stem as it’s a way different environment inside the canopy.
